About the role:

The business administration team help to facilitate the compliance, resources and day-to-day running of the business.

It is a very varied role and includes, but is not limited to:


  • Maintaining firm records relating to compliance requirements
  • Providing firstline IT support to staff
  • Providing and arranging staff training as required
  • Assisting with marketing on the firm's website, on social media and through thirdparty advertisers
  • Arranging staff social events including annual and ad hoc events
  • Purchasing and cost control of stationary and merchandise, as required
  • Assisting in the coordination of staff and departmental room and seating arrangements
  • Proving support to the Head of Compliance and Resources in other tasks as required
